食堂排队问题Anylogic物流仿真.docx

上传人:b****5 文档编号:6543535 上传时间:2023-01-07 格式:DOCX 页数:21 大小:26.82KB
下载 相关 举报
食堂排队问题Anylogic物流仿真.docx_第1页
第1页 / 共21页
食堂排队问题Anylogic物流仿真.docx_第2页
第2页 / 共21页
食堂排队问题Anylogic物流仿真.docx_第3页
第3页 / 共21页
食堂排队问题Anylogic物流仿真.docx_第4页
第4页 / 共21页
食堂排队问题Anylogic物流仿真.docx_第5页
第5页 / 共21页
点击查看更多>>
下载资源
资源描述

食堂排队问题Anylogic物流仿真.docx

《食堂排队问题Anylogic物流仿真.docx》由会员分享,可在线阅读,更多相关《食堂排队问题Anylogic物流仿真.docx(21页珍藏版)》请在冰豆网上搜索。

食堂排队问题Anylogic物流仿真.docx

食堂排队问题Anylogic物流仿真

 

食堂排队问题物流仿真项目计划书

 

一、仿真目的

应用仿真技术,对汀香一楼食堂排队问题的进行系统建模,经过仿真进行考证剖析。

考虑食堂购饭的窗口开设数目能否适合,以达到在高低峰时期能够合理配置资源,减少资源浪费,增添学生就餐满意度的目的。

二、仿真问题描绘

 

在汀香食堂一楼,常常看见这样的状况:

食堂共4个打饭窗口,相当于4个服务窗口,在正午下午下课时间,食堂就餐学生特别多,常常每个窗口都是排着长长的队伍。

食堂的拥堵会造成排队,极大地增添了学生的时间成本,也会影响食堂的服务效率和服务质量。

所以解决食堂排队问题,减少排队等候时间,是十分重要的。

但是关于食堂而言,也有更现实的问题,固然增添窗口数目可减少排队等候时间,但同时也会增添食堂的营运成本,所以怎样在二者之间衡量找到最正确的窗口数目,对学生和食堂两方来说是最适合和适用的。

食堂一般推行的是先来先服务原则,且学生可自由在行列间进行转移,并总向最短的行列转移,没有学生会因为行列过长而离开,故可以为排队方式是单调行列等候制。

因为周末没课,学生去食堂就餐的时间比较分别,故只考虑周一到周五的状况。

据本小构成员的察看,食堂就餐的学生一般都可找到座位就餐,所以食堂的容纳量是足够的,主要解决排队长与服务窗口的问题。

三、仿真模型与步骤

1.食堂就餐排队系统模型假定

为了更好地研究就餐排队系统模型,本文对系统的构成因素进行假定:

(1)排队规则:

若食堂中有安闲的购饭窗口,则学生抵达后可直接开始购饭,假如有人正在接受服务,学生会选择队伍长度最短的窗口进行等候,直到窗口不再繁忙时再接受业务。

(2)服务机构:

假定食堂开放了c个购饭窗口,每个窗口都能够独自地为学生服务,互不扰乱,一同工作,并且在同一时刻同一个窗口下一次只为一位学生服务。

2.食堂购饭排队系统性能指标

为了更好的研究排队系统特征,对获得的数据进行后续剖析,需要考虑的系统

性能指标有:

 

(1)均匀排队等候时间

 

式中—第i个游客排队等候时间;

 

(2)均匀队长

 

式中—t时刻排队等候的学生数目;

—仿真时间上限。

在实质编程中,式(2.2)可采纳以下形式:

 

(2.1)

 

(2.2)

 

式中m—队长的统计数目;

—第i次统计的实质队长。

3.食堂购饭排队系统的仿真

因为排队系统内发生的事件主要包含:

学生抵达事件,学生离开事件,所以采纳失散事件对系统进行仿真。

(1)仿真流程剖析

分别对排队系统的各个环节及整体模拟流程进行剖析,画仿真流程图。

(2)系统内各状态变量确实定

学生抵达食堂、服务达成后学生离开。

(3)系统仿真说明,为了清楚模型的参量,便于系统仿真,将该模拟程序中的子程序及主要变量进行定义。

(4)仿真结果剖析,依照仿真流程图,利用C语言编程,对食堂购饭排队系统进行仿真。

 

四、拟采纳的仿真方法

采纳Anylogic软件编程实现仿真模型。

多次重复仿真,剖析求解方法的有

效性,对排队等状况进行剖析,求出最切合实质情何况达到系统均衡的方法,并

利用软件编程实现不一样问题模型的仿真。

 

第一章

问题描绘...............................................................................................................................

1.1

食堂排队的影响因素.........................................................................................................

1.2

学生排队行为.....................................................................................................................

第二章

数据的采集与整理...............................................................................................................

2.1

学生抵达状况.....................................................................................................................

2.2

窗口服务时间.....................................................................................................................

第三章

模型建立...............................................................................................................................

3.1

食堂排队系统的仿真模型.................................................................................................

学生活动流程。

.....................................................................................................

学生抵达流程剖析。

.............................................................................................

学生离开流程剖析。

.............................................................................................

仿真的整体流程。

.................................................................................................

第四章仿真软件程序.......................................................................................................................

4.1

系统内各状态变量确实定.................................................................................................

4.2

系统仿真说明.....................................................................................................................

4.3

仿真条件假定.....................................................................................................................

第五章

仿真结果剖析.......................................................................................................................

5.1

仿真模型图.........................................................................................................................

5.2

仿真结果剖析.....................................................................................................................

5.3

优化调整.............................................................................................................................

参照文件.............................................................................................................................................

成绩评定表.....................................................................................................................................

16

 

第一章问题描绘

 

排队系统已经愈来愈宽泛地被应用在生活中,跟着考虑因素的复杂化,传统

的数学方法已经很难解决排队问题,而计算机模拟能够有效、迅速地剖析系统特

征与性能,模拟实质排队过程,能够很好地解决排队问题。

所以,对排队模型进行认真剖析,并成立拥有广泛性且可行的排队模拟,为理论上复杂又难解的排队问题供给认识决依照,从而能够拓展排队论的应用范围,对现实生活拥有重要意义。

 

1.1食堂排队的影响因素

 

对实质食堂排队系统整体运转过程与环节的察看与认识,能够发现,在食堂大厅内,设置有多个打饭窗口,每个运转的窗口前能够排一排队,学生因为就餐抵达食堂,基本上是一个接着一个到来的,人数多时,需要排队,选择在哪个窗

口打饭也是一个随机量,一般状况下会选择服务效率高或最短队伍进行排队,先来的学生先接受服务,当学生开始打饭时,服务人员一次只为一个学生供给服务,作业时间是不确立的。

所以,从这整个排队的过程来看,学生随机到食堂就餐形成的排队系统是输入过程、服务机构的指标均为随机变化的排队系统。

总结影响因素以下。

(1)学生抵达状况剖析

考虑食堂购饭窗口排队系统的特色,能够发现,进入食堂并且开始排队的学生是窗口服务的对象。

学生抵达数目较少、间隔较长,低于窗口开设数目及服务时间,则不需排队可直接接受服务,此时并没有排队现象,学生抵达数目许多、间

隔较短,则需要进入行列排队,若达到的学生数目远远超出窗口的开设数目,会出现很严重的排队现象,此时会严重影响窗口的服务效率和学生的满意程度,造成学生的不耐烦情绪,所以,学生的抵达状况,即排队系统的输入过程,是研究排队系统需要考虑的重要因素之一。

研究输入过程即是研究输入数据的概率分

布特征,不难发现,在食堂,学生的到来是络绎不绝的,所以能够以为学生源是

无穷的。

大部分学生达到食堂都是随机的,即前后两个学生是独立的,互不扰乱

 

的。

(2)服务效率剖析

食堂一般开放多个窗口,同时供给服务,每个窗口都能够独自地为学生服务,互不扰乱,并且在同一时刻同一个窗口下一次只为一位学生办理业务。

学生依照到达食堂的先后次序购饭,并且学生假如不是队首需要排队等候接受服务。

在实

际察看中,能够发现工作人员对每个学生的服务时间是不一样的。

 

1.2学生排队行为

 

学生在食堂就餐的过程中,或多或少的会遇到来自外界环境因素、其自己等因素的影响。

外界环境因素主要包含了食堂的构造设计、窗口在食堂内的地点及数目多少以及在窗口前现有顾客的排队状况;自己影响因素主要有:

学生的性格、年纪、口胃等。

学生在食堂购饭时产生的行为主要有:

对窗口的选择,能否选择

排队,选择排队后接受来自工作人员为其供给的服务以及包含在排队过程中可能因为遇到学生自己条件因素的影响或是遇到其余排队队伍服务效率等的影响会选择走开本次排队行列等,下边就学生选择在食堂购饭时产生的行为做详细的剖析。

(1)窗口选择。

学生到食堂后会依照此刻食堂开放窗口的数目、每个窗口前排队等候的学生数目选择在哪个窗口排队等候。

学生往常会进入窗口前没有人或许人数少、服务效率高的窗口购饭或许排队等候,这样学生就能够减少等候时间,节俭出行时间成本。

在本文中学生抵达食堂时即依据行列长度选择较短行列进行排队。

(2)跟从。

是指学生进入食堂并且选择好行列后,不再改动,向来跟着前面排队人员,不会因为外界环境,如其余窗口能否前进速度快、服务效率高、队伍短而选择走开目前队伍,会向来排队直到办理业务的行为。

综上所述,依据食堂窗口的特色以及排队论的知识,发现食堂排队系统属于一个先到先服务,等候制的多服务台排队系统。

 

第二章数据的采集与整理

 

2.1学生抵达状况

 

经过统计检查,获得汀香一楼食堂11:

:

30-12:

00顶峰期2016年5月24

日-26日3天的学生抵达人数的数据,对其进行整理和剖析,获得各时段的样本均值,如表2-1所示。

表2-1

学生抵达人数汇总表

时间段

每1分钟学生抵达数

11:

30-11:

40

2

8

9

7

10

9

7

9

8

13

11:

41-11:

50

14

12

15

15

14

16

15

20

20

27

11:

51-12:

00

34

28

33

29

17

14

10

9

10

7

利用查验法对每个时段内的学生抵达散布能否为泊松散布进行查验,详细

过程以下:

依据每个时间段内的学生抵达数据,对单位时间内即每1分钟内抵达

的学生数能否听从泊松散布进行假定查验。

随机检查该时间段的30个单位时间

内抵达的游客状况整理如图2-1所示:

图2-1单位时间学生抵达数直方图

 

提出假定:

该时段内的学生抵达数听从参数为的泊松散布。

计算的

最大似然预计值为:

 

由表2-1中的数据可知该时段的单位时间内的游客抵达率=43.25,所以

 

=43.25。

依据有关理论知识,将X的取值分为五组,记为,,

 

,,,,,,,。

计算Xi

的概率,的预计是:

 

计算过程以下:

表2-2学生抵达散布查验过程

 

12

0.3524

10.572

0.193

8

0.3976

11.928

1.294

1

0.0135

0.405

0.874

5

10

0.1198

11.98

15.688

0.550

4

0.1101

3.303

0.147

30

3.058

由表2-2的计算结果可知

,将理论频数小于5

的组归并,此时

组数为k

3,r

1,故

的自由度为kr

13111,取显着性水平

0.05,查表可知

,则有

,故能够以为该时段的单

位时间内的学生抵达数听从

14.7的泊松散布。

所以,本文以每个时间段为

单位对开设窗口数进行优化。

 

2.2窗口服务时间

 

(1)随机检查的60位学生在窗口4的购饭时间即食堂窗口服务时间,如表

2-3:

表2-3

服务时间

(单位:

秒)

64

72

80

106

67

136

130

102

77

63

76

150

138

76

63

72

93

155

114

89

125

61

104

147

99

82

79

128

132

104

144

83

94

113

143

117

91

86

115

85

169

150

122

134

84

61

74

69

83

73

62

159

72

85

103

116

68

97

108

64

此中,6008

 

将上表中数据分组,得频数表以下:

表2-4

窗口服务时间频数

对学生服务时间及其频数

服务时间(s)

频数

0-59.5

0

10

 

9

9

5

6

5

3

129.5-139.5

5

3

149.5以上

5

共计

60

假定对学生的服务时间切合负指数散布。

负指数散布公式模型以下:

 

 

因为负指数散布有两个未知参数,所以我们利用样本对其进行极大似然预计。

(s),

=39.13,

将T分为5

组,记

表2-5

服务时间散布查验过程

 

0

0

0

0

28

0.557

33.42

0.879

16

0.2584

15.504

0.016

11

0.1199

7.194

2.014

5

0.0647

3.882

0.322

60

1

3.231

查验统计量:

=3.231,据

散布表,因为

中含有两个个未知参数

λ、,故

r=2。

,归并,则

k=4.取查验水平

0.05,故

的自由度为

k

r

1=1.

查表得临界值

,故应一定原假定

H0,即以为对

顾客的服务时间听从负指数散布。

 

(2)随机检查的60位学生在窗口1-3的购饭时间即食堂窗口服务时间,如表

2-6:

表2-6

服务时间

(单位:

秒)

12.00

9.60

12.80

14.70

9.40

18.30

14.70

9.60

9.80

14.70

8.70

9.90

9.00

10.70

13.00

9.34

14.40

14.52

9.10

14.20

13.40

10.70

14.60

14.30

9.00

11.10

14.00

15.30

16.00

9.52

10.00

14.40

20.30

14.00

9.50

11.40

19.60

11.70

14.10

20.30

17.20

12.70

9.40

12.00

14.10

15.40

14.10

20.70

9.67

9.50

14.30

16.40

11.10

21.70

10.40

14.10

14.70

15.40

18.10

22.00

图2-1

窗口服务时间曲线图

依据数据整理,窗口1-3的服务时间邻近连续。

我们能够把它当作是低限为

a=9、众数为c=14、上限为b=20的三角形散布。

 

第三章模型建立

 

3.1食堂排队系统的仿真模型

 

因为排队系统内发生的事件主要包含:

学生抵达事件,学生离开事件,窗口选择效率事件,所以采纳失散事件仿真策略中的事件调动法对系统进行仿真。

仿真流程剖析仿真系统中,需要设置的模块有:

系统初始化,包含仿真时钟,行列,窗口,事件表等数据的初始化,学生抵达模块,学生排队模块,队伍变化状态模块,窗口状态模块,学生就餐完成走开模块等。

 

学生活动流程。

 

剖析一名学生为了就餐而到达食堂,选择窗口前的行列排队,开始购饭,直

到就餐达成后走开食堂的一系列过程。

学生因为就餐到达食堂,此时系统将会按

照目前全部开放窗口的排队状况将这名学生进行分配,放至排队长度最小的窗

口,若此刻该窗口前没有人排队,也没有人正在购饭,即窗口安闲,那么学生直

 

接接受服务,反之,需要排队等候。

在排队过程中,队伍第一个学生达成服务后

走开,窗口安闲,队伍前移,下一位学生开始服务,此时,窗口繁忙,挨次循环,

直到该学生成为队伍第一个,而窗口安闲,才开始接受服务。

过程见图3-1。

 

学生抵达

 

N

选择行列排队

Y

Y

窗口空

排队行列空?

N

接受服务,窗口忙

排队等候

 

学生离开,窗口闲

有学生离开

地点前移

结束

 

图3-1学生活动流程图

学生抵达流程剖析。

 

当需要就餐的学生到达食堂,仿真程序会使用相应的统计函数自动计算出这时食堂各个窗口前队伍的长度,并且会自动储存学生抵达后开始排队的时间,接着使用相应函数对这名学生进行分配,使学生进入最短行列排队,同时判断能否队伍为0且窗口安闲,假如,则马上开始接受服务,并记录下时刻,反之,学生在队伍中排队等候服务,此时,行列长度增添一人,当队伍的第一人走开系统时,学生所处地点前移,直到成为队伍第一个,当窗口安闲时,记录此时学生接受服务的时间,并计算系统中该学生的等候时间。

 

学生抵达

 

N

记录数据

Y

窗口空?

N

窗口空?

排队行列空?

排队等候

Y

 

接受服务结束

 

图3-2学生抵达的程序操作流程

学生离开流程剖析。

 

当学生接受完服务后便走开系统,此时队长减少一人,记录有关数据,即离

开时间和此刻系统中队伍长度,窗口状态置为安闲。

 

学生离开

 

置窗口为安闲

记录数据,统计队长,队长减一服务结束

 

图3-3学生离开的程序操作流程

仿真的整体流程。

 

在仿真程序中,包含系统的初始化模块、学生抵达模块、学生排队模块、学

生离开模块等。

学生抵达及服务时间的散布状况是已知的,依据各自的概率散布

编写相应程序模拟学生抵达及服务时间产生的情况,直抵达到仿真时间结束,结

束仿真,输出系统各项指标数据,为后续的优化做准备,详细流程如图3-5所

示。

 

系统初始

化图3-4仿真流程图

 

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 医药卫生

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1